Output 75161fba7f9971b4a1fa883728f2e528071e91c892504b5a8ace7d0ac8576d7a:0

value
16715506
script pubkey
OP_HASH160 OP_PUSHBYTES_20 334a1837b5c5f60e5e06f001d8ad71a2920e8428 OP_EQUAL
address
36ND9WYUGSmyZJpQ8BEFFFkNzTRmEafqWm
transaction
75161fba7f9971b4a1fa883728f2e528071e91c892504b5a8ace7d0ac8576d7a
spent
true